#1ba4ce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1ba4ce is composed of 10.6% red, 64.3%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.9% cyan, 20.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 194.1 degrees, a saturation of 76.8% and a lightness of 45.7%. #1ba4ce color hex could be obtained by blending #36ffff with #00499d. Closest websafe color is: #3399cc.

Shades and Tints of #1ba4ce

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020c0f is the darkest color, while #fdfe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1ba4ce

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c797d is the less saturated color, while #00b2e9 is the most saturated one.
